Overview:

Improve organizational awareness and readiness to respond

Prepare for real-world cybersecurity incidents through simulations where your key stakeholders team up to respond to cybersecurity incidents based on actual cases handled by Unit 42®. Using Unit 42 threat intelligence specific to your industry and region, you will participate in simulations with customized scenarios that are the most likely to impact your organization.

Combine the power of red and blue teaming

Your organization’s security personnel (Blue Team) will collaborate with Unit 42’s elite team of offensive security engineers (Red Team) to strategically orchestrate drills that test your network monitoring and incident response processes.

Tune defenses and get real-time feedback

Immediately understand the impact of changes to alerting or detection mechanisms. Strategically adjust capabilities to best serve your organization’s unique goals and objectives.

Identify gaps in security control coverage

Stress-test your systems and foster strong collaboration between Red and Blue Teams, enabling your organization to identify and address security control deficiencies.

Here’s what we deliver

Phishing Simulation Exercises

Phishing is the number one attack vector leveraged by threat actors to gain initial access to an organization’s environment. Unit 42 will conduct multiple phishing campaigns to test your email security controls and attempt to gain access to your environment.

Penetration Testing

After gaining initial access, Unit 42’s team of offensive security experts will leverage both manual and automated techniques to further exploit systems, elevate credentials and move deeper into the network. This includes both internal and external penetration tests.

Defense & Alerting Recommendations

Through a collaboration between Unit 42 and your security team, you will establish the ideal tuning of defensive capabilities and alerting mechanisms.

Remediation steps

You’ll receive tactical, action-oriented remediation steps to address the weaknesses, gaps and vulnerabilities discovered during Purple Team Exercises exercises.

Custom Payload Deployment

At your request, Unit 42 may develop and deploy custom payloads to achieve specific objectives or test criteria.

Test your defenses against real-world threats

Establish rules of engagement

Unit 42 will issue a pre-engagement survey to ensure alignment on scope, timeline, restrictions, limitations and objectives.

Conduct phishing campaigns

Our team will conduct a series of phishing campaigns to test the email security capabilities and employee security awareness in an attempt to gain initial access.

Exploit targets

After gaining initial access, our experts will attempt to bypass security controls using a variety of tools and techniques.

Move laterally or escalate privileges

Unit 42 will test whether we can gain access to likely attacker objectives, including gathering credentials and accessing sensitive data.

Remove any testing artifacts

Upon completion, Unit 42 will ensure that any custom or non-native code, programs, software and false user accounts are removed.

Provide findings and recommendations

We will deliver a detailed report with findings and assessments that measure the business impact. Next steps and recommendations will be included.
